The Role and Importance of 472e Emulsifier in Food Production
In the realm of food science, emulsifiers play a crucial role in improving the texture, stability, and shelf life of various products. Among the many types of emulsifiers available, 472e, also known as mono- and diglycerides of fatty acids, has gained significant attention for its versatility and effectiveness.
Emulsifiers are substances that help mix two immiscible liquids, such as oil and water. Without emulsifiers, products like mayonnaise and salad dressings would separate, leading to an unappealing appearance and inconsistent texture. 472e emulsifier, derived from natural sources, is particularly popular in the food industry due to its ability to create stable emulsions and enhance the overall quality of food products.
One of the primary functions of 472e emulsifier is to reduce the surface tension between oil and water. This action allows for the formation of a stable emulsion, which is essential in numerous food applications, including baked goods, dairy products, and sauces. For example, in ice cream production, 472e helps to maintain a smooth and creamy texture by preventing the formation of large ice crystals during freezing.
Moreover, 472e emulsifier contributes to the overall mouthfeel of products
. In baked goods, it can improve crumb structure, leading to a softer and more appealing texture. This characteristic is particularly important in products like bread, cakes, and pastries, where consumer preferences heavily lean towards products that deliver a delightful eating experience.In addition to its functional benefits, the use of 472e emulsifier can aid in the reduction of fat content in food products. By enabling the incorporation of air into emulsions, it allows manufacturers to create lighter, lower-fat alternatives without compromising texture or flavor. This is especially relevant in a market that increasingly demands healthier food options.
Another significant advantage of 472e emulsifier is its ability to extend shelf life. By stabilizing emulsions, it reduces the likelihood of separation and spoilage, helping manufacturers create products that stay fresh for longer periods. This feature not only contributes to consumer satisfaction but also reduces food waste, an essential consideration in today's sustainable food production practices.
Moreover, regulatory authorities, including the Food and Drug Administration (FDA), have recognized the safety of 472e when used within prescribed limits. This assurance enables manufacturers to incorporate it into their products confidently, knowing they are adhering to safety standards while enhancing their offerings.
